[PATCH][next] io_uring: Fix memory leak on error return path.

Currently the -EINVAL error return path is leaking memory allocated
to data. Fix this by kfree'ing data before the return.

Addresses-Coverity: ("Resource leak")
Fixes: c3a40789f6ba ("io_uring: allow empty slots for reg buffers")
Signed-off-by: Colin Ian King <colin.king@xxxxxxxxxxxxx>
---
 fs/io_uring.c | 4 +++-
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/fs/io_uring.c b/fs/io_uring.c
index 47c2f126f885..beeb477e4f6a 100644
--- a/fs/io_uring.c
+++ b/fs/io_uring.c
@@ -8417,8 +8417,10 @@ static int io_sqe_buffers_register(struct io_ring_ctx *ctx, void __user *arg,
 		ret = io_buffer_validate(&iov);
 		if (ret)
 			break;
-		if (!iov.iov_base && tag)
+		if (!iov.iov_base && tag) {
+			kfree(data);
 			return -EINVAL;
+		}
 
 		ret = io_sqe_buffer_register(ctx, &iov, &ctx->user_bufs[i],
 					     &last_hpage);
